Sr. Software Development Manager, Frontier AI Robotics

Join to apply for the Sr. Software Development Manager, Frontier AI Robotics role at Amazon .

In this role, you'll combine handson technical work with leadership, ensuring your team delivers the best environment to develop robust physical AI solutions for dynamic realworld environments. You'll leverage Amazon's vast computational resources to tackle ambitious problems in areas such as very large multimodal robotic foundation models and efficient, promptable model architectures that can scale across diverse robotic applications.

Key job responsibilities

  • Lead the ML infrastructure team to create model training and simulation environments for developing large robotics foundational models for reasoning, perception, locomotion, and manipulation.
  • Work together with AI researchers to implement and optimize training of new model architectures at a large scale.
  • Define roadmap and build physicsrealistic simulation environments for reinforcement learning, closedloop simulations, and synthetic data generation.
  • Implement tooling for data creation, model experimentation, and continuous integration.

About The Team

At Frontier AI & Robotics, we are reimagining robotics from the ground up. Our team builds the future of intelligent robotics through frontier foundation models and endtoend learned systems, tackling challenging problems from perception to manipulation in realworld scenarios. Leveraging Amazon's massive computational infrastructure and rich realworld data, our work spans multimodal perception, sophisticated manipulation, and systems that ship at scale.

Basic Qualifications

  • 10+ years of engineering experience.
  • 5+ years of engineering team management experience.
  • Experience managing multiple concurrent programs, projects, and development teams in an Agile environment.
  • Proficiency in Python and C++; experience building largescale training infrastructure using PyTorch.
  • Experience with Isaac Sim, Unity, Unreal, or equivalent 3D simulation technology.
  • 10+ years of planning, designing, developing, and delivering infrastructure software.
  • Experience partnering with product, program management, or science teams in research environments.

Preferred Qualifications

  • Experience designing and developing largescale, hightraffic applications.
  • Experience with physical robots, reinforcement learning, synthetic data generation, and physics simulation for articulated robots and rigid body interactions.
  • Deep understanding of model architectures such as VLM, imitation learning, and VLA.
